Barn Installation in Kansas City, KS

Barn installation services involve constructing, assembling, and positioning barn structures on residential or rural properties. These projects often include building new barns for storage, livestock, or equipment, as well as upgrading or expanding existing structures. Property owners typically seek these services when they need a durable, functional space that complements their property's layout and meets specific size or design preferences. Before requesting barn installation, it is helpful to consider factors such as the intended use, preferred materials, size requirements, and any local building codes or permits that may apply.

Understanding the scope of a barn installation project is essential for property owners. They should evaluate the site conditions, including ground stability and accessibility, and determine whether additional preparations are needed. Clarifying the desired features-such as doors, windows, ventilation, and roofing-can help ensure the completed structure aligns with expectations. Additionally, knowing the approximate dimensions and style preferences can facilitate planning and communication with contractors, resulting in a functional and aesthetically suitable barn for the property.

FAQ

Barn Installation Questions

What types of barns can be installed? Various barn styles, including traditional pole barns and modern structures, can be installed to suit different property needs.

What should property owners consider before barn installation? It’s important to assess the land layout, drainage, and purpose of the barn to ensure proper placement and design.

Is groundwork or site preparation needed? Yes, site preparation such as leveling and clearing is typically necessary before barn installation begins.

What are common uses for installed barns? Barns are often used for storage, livestock shelter, equipment housing, or as workshop spaces.
